Bitcoin transactions are usually entered chronologically in a 'blockchain' just the way bank transactions are. Prevents, meanwhile, are like individual bank statements. In other words, blockchain is a public ledger of all Bitcoin transactions that have have you been executed. It is constantly growing since 'completed' blocks are added to this with a new set of recordings. To use regular banking as an analogy, the blockchain is like a full history of banking transactions.
